Roaring River Vineyards
Traphill, North Carolina
7 RV Sites
Roaring River Vineyards in Traphill, NC, offers 7 RV sites behind a working winery, with 30 and 50-amp service.
Sites sit in a tree grove near the pond, numbered one through ten, with the Roaring River close by. Power is 30 or 50-amp; water is communal rather than at the site, and there's a dump station rather than sewer hookups, so plan your stay accordingly. Access can be tight for larger rigs — worth calling ahead if you're at the upper end of the length range.
What makes this one unusual is what's attached to it. The Tasting Haus pours the estate's wines alongside German-style beers and serves European fare, and it's a short walk from the sites rather than a drive. Planned events run through the season.
Stone Mountain State Park is nearby for hiking, and the property has its own walking trails and a pond. WiFi and cell service both reach the sites. The entrance is gated, and pets are welcome.
This is a small, quiet place — a weekend or overnight stop rather than a resort with a pool and an activities director. Vacation rentals are also available on the property if you're travelling with people who aren't in the rig.

Rules
Check-In Procedure:
- Self-check-in: Drive into the entrance of the venue, if you follow GPS it will tell you the restaurant but you have to keep going they can only come in thru the stone entrance. At the "T" in the road, turn RIGHT and drive along the pond until you see the RV parking sites. Each site is numbered 1-10.
- While each park attempts to accommodate your exact spot request, the on-site manager has the ultimate decision for spot placement.
Generators:
- Please place generators on gravel as the heat will kill the greenery. Thank you!
Pet Policies:
- Pets are welcome in the park; however, there is a maximum of two pets, and they must be kept on a leash at all times.
- You are also required to clean up after your pet.
- Pets are allowed on the back porch of the restaurant as long as they are non-aggressive.
- Please do not cross the restaurant's main entrance as dogs are not allowed inside the restaurant unless they are certified service dogs. The entrance to the back deck is located near the handicapped parking, there is a roll-out railing gate. Once you enter, let our waitstaff know you need to be seated.
